Chunggang vs Shinjo Climate & Distance Between

Japan flag
  • The distance between Chunggang, South Korea and Shinjo, Japan is approximately 1,187 km or 737 mi.
  • To reach Chunggang in this distance one would set out from Shinjo bearing 290.7° or WN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Chunggang bearing 282° or WNW .
  • Chunggang has a hot summer continental climate with dry winters (Dwa) whereas Shinjo has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
  • Chunggang is in or near the boreal wet forest biome whereas Shinjo is in or near the cool temperate wet forest biome.
  • The average temperature is 6.6 °C (11.9°F) cooler.
  • Average monthly temperatures vary by 16.4 °C (29.5°F) more in Chunggang.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to subcontinental.
  • Total annual precipitation averages 831.5 mm (32.7 in) less which is equivalent to 831.5 l/m² (20.41 US gal/ft²) or 8,315,000 l/ha (888,929 US gal/ac) less. About 1/2 as much.
  • The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 3° lower in Chunggang than in Shinjo.
